Crash on the M41 - 20 Aug 1986

Accident reference 198601FS00237

Slight Accident

Accident summary

On Wednesday 20 August 1986 at 21:25 a slight collision occurred near M41, A40 involving 2 vehicles and 1 casualty (1 slight) Weather at the time was recorded as fine no high winds. Road surface conditions were dry. Lighting was described as darkness - lights lit.
